آموزش اصول Vue.js از صفر تا پیشرفته | دوره جامع Vue.js پروژه محور – تابزمدیا
امکان دانلود ویدیوها
همراهی دائمی استاد
ضمانت بازگشت وجه
فصل صفر : معرفی ویو
2 ویدیو
فصل اول : بررسی ساختار ویو و نصب آن
5 ویدیو
آموزش اصول Vue.js – یادگیری حرفهای فریمورک قدرتمند جاوااسکریپت
اگر به دنبال یادگیری یکی از محبوبترین فریمورکهای جاوااسکریپت برای توسعه وب هستید، دوره آموزش اصول Vue.js تابزمدیا بهترین انتخاب است.
Vue.js به دلیل سادگی، سرعت بالا و قابلیت انعطافپذیری، یکی از پرکاربردترین فریمورکها برای طراحی وبسایتهای تعاملی و SPA (Single Page Application) در دنیا است.
این دوره به شما کمک میکند از سطح صفر تا سطح پیشرفته با Vue.js آشنا شوید و بتوانید پروژههای واقعی وب را طراحی و پیادهسازی کنید.
⭐ چرا باید Vue.js یاد بگیریم؟
Vue.js به عنوان یک فریمورک مدرن جاوااسکریپت، مزایای بسیاری دارد:
-
ساخت رابطهای کاربری واکنشگرا (Reactive)
-
استفاده آسان و یادگیری سریع نسبت به React یا Angular
-
کوچک، سبک و سریع
-
مناسب برای پروژههای کوچک تا بزرگ
-
ترکیب ساده با پروژههای موجود جاوااسکریپت
-
پشتیبانی عالی از Single Page Application (SPA) و کامپوننت محور بودن
Vue.js انتخاب بسیار محبوب در استارتاپها، شرکتهای وب، فریلنسری و پروژههای حرفهای است.
📚 مباحث کلیدی دوره آموزش Vue.js تابزمدیا
🔹 فصل صفر: معرفی دوره و Vue.js
-
آشنایی با Vue.js و تاریخچه آن
-
کاربردهای Vue.js در پروژههای واقعی
-
مقایسه Vue.js با React و Angular
-
معرفی مسیر یادگیری دوره
🔹 فصل اول: نصب و راهاندازی محیط Vue.js
-
نصب Node.js و npm
-
نصب Vue CLI و ایجاد پروژه جدید
-
آشنایی با ساختار پروژه Vue
-
اجرای اولین برنامه Vue
🔹 فصل دوم: مبانی Vue.js
-
ساختار کامپوننتها
-
Template و Data Binding
-
Directives اصلی: v-bind, v-model, v-if, v-for, v-on
-
رویدادها و مدیریت فرمها
-
روشهای نمایش داده در Vue
🔹 فصل سوم: مدیریت داده و State در Vue
-
Reactive data و computed properties
-
Watchers و کاربرد آنها
-
مدیریت props بین کامپوننتها
-
ایجاد فرمهای پویا و تعاملی
🔹 فصل چهارم: کامپوننتها و طراحی پروژهمحور
-
ایجاد کامپوننتهای سفارشی
-
Communication بین کامپوننتها (props و events)
-
Slotها و استفاده پیشرفته از آنها
-
طراحی پروژه کوچک SPA
🔹 فصل پنجم: مسیرهای SPA و Vue Router
-
نصب و تنظیم Vue Router
-
ایجاد صفحات مختلف و Navigation
-
پارامترها، Query و Route Guards
-
ساخت پروژه SPA با چند صفحه
🔹 فصل ششم: مدیریت وضعیت پیشرفته با Vuex
-
نصب و راهاندازی Vuex
-
State, Getters, Mutations, Actions
-
ارتباط بین Store و کامپوننتها
-
پروژه عملی مدیریت داده با Vuex
🔹 فصل هفتم: کار با API و Axios
-
نصب و تنظیم Axios
-
ارسال درخواست GET و POST
-
مدیریت پاسخ API و خطاها
-
پروژه عملی نمایش دادههای واقعی
🔹 فصل هشتم: پروژه عملی کامل
-
طراحی و پیادهسازی یک وباپلیکیشن کامل
-
ترکیب کامپوننتها، مدیریت State، مسیرها و API
-
نکات حرفهای و بهینهسازی عملکرد برنامه
🚀 مزایای دوره آموزش Vue.js در تابزمدیا
-
آموزش گام به گام از مبتدی تا حرفهای
-
مثالها و پروژههای واقعی برای تسلط کامل
-
آماده ورود به بازار کار توسعه وب
-
پشتیبانی و پاسخ به سوالات دانشجویان
-
مناسب برای توسعهدهندگان Frontend و Fullstack
-
استفاده از آخرین نسخه Vue.js و استانداردهای حرفهای
🏆 نتیجهای که پس از گذراندن دوره به دست میآورید
-
توانایی طراحی صفحات SPA حرفهای با Vue.js
-
مدیریت کامپوننتها و State به شکل حرفهای
-
اتصال برنامه به API و مدیریت دادهها
-
آماده ورود به بازار کار به عنوان Vue.js Developer یا Frontend Developer
-
پایه قوی برای یادگیری فریمورکهای مشابه و تکنولوژیهای پیشرفته وب
🔥 جمعبندی
دوره آموزش اصول Vue.js تابزمدیا یک دوره جامع، پروژهمحور و استاندارد است که شما را از یک فرد مبتدی به یک توسعهدهنده حرفهای Vue.js تبدیل میکند.
اگر میخواهید مهارت خود در توسعه وب مدرن را افزایش دهید، این دوره بهترین نقطه شروع و مسیر کامل یادگیری است.